Transaction 20cf99ec256b8a2504f0954c3251e457aa856c0f633541eee845b67dd88583e7
1 Input
1 Output
-
20cf99ec256b8a2504f0954c3251e457aa856c0f633541eee845b67dd88583e7:0
- value
- 515159
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25a8d6c6efffcdc81c95f130f9aa3abf49dfc6d7 OP_EQUAL
- address
- 3589Bn8mQPbuUESBKcqKQpKkRN5dF8QH9k